编程细胞死亡联体2:对癌症的新见解

编程细胞死亡受体连接体2 (PD-L2) 对于癌症免疫逃生至关重要. 了解PD-L2调节可以提高PD-L1阳性患者的抗PD-1免疫疗法的有效性.

背景情况:
- 免疫疗法,特别是抗PD-1/PD-L1轴疗法,已经改变了癌症治疗.
- 然而,患者反应的变化需要探索 PD-L2.2 等替代性免疫检查点.
- PD-L2是一种免疫检查点分子,涉及癌症预后和免疫逃避.
研究的目的:
- 审查PD-L2在各种瘤类型中的表达模式.
- 调查PD-L2表达和患者预后之间的相关性.
- 阐明PD-L2的调节机制及其在治疗策略中的作用.
主要方法:
- 文献综述和对PD-L2.2现有研究的综合.
- 在各种癌症中分析PD-L2表达数据.
- 对PD-L2调节及其与抗PD-1疗法的相互作用研究的审查.
主要成果:
- 在不同类型的瘤中,PD-L2表达有很大差异.
- PD-L2水平与患者的结果和免疫逃生机制有关.
- 影响PD-L2表达的调节因素复杂且瘤特异.
结论:
- 了解PD-L2对于预测免疫治疗反应至关重要.
- 向PD-L2为组合免疫疗法提供了一个有希望的策略.
- 对PD-L2的进一步研究可能会提高抗PD-1疗法的临床疗效.
